High-yield summary
- Specific Phobia: Fear centered on a single object or situation (e.g., dogs, heights); symptoms must persist > 6 months and cause functional impairment; the best initial treatment is Cognitive Behavioral Therapy (CBT).
- Generalized Anxiety Disorder (GAD): Worrying about multiple, diverse life domains (work, finances, health) for > 6 months; worry is excessive and difficult to control.
- PTSD: Requires a history of defined trauma (e.g., combat exposure, assault); symptoms include intrusive memories, avoidance, hyperarousal, and lasting > 1 month.

Question 1 — Psychiatry/Neuroscience
A 22-year-old female presents to the clinic reporting intense, debilitating anxiety whenever she is around dogs. She has avoided social gatherings for two years because most of her friends own pets. During the physical exam, she appears tense and anxious when discussing canines. When questioned by the physician, she states that while she fears dogs greatly, she has never experienced any specific traumatic event involving a dog bite or attack. Which diagnosis is most appropriate?
- A) Generalized Anxiety Disorder (GAD)
- B) Post-Traumatic Stress Disorder (PTSD)
- C) Specific Phobia
- D) Panic Disorder
Answer: C. The key features pointing toward Specific Phobia are the intense, disproportionate fear centered around a single object (dogs), and the lack of any history of specific trauma related to that phobic stimulus. GAD involves worry across multiple life domains, not just one trigger. PTSD requires an identifiable traumatic event in the past. Panic Disorder is ruled out because there is a clear, identifiable trigger (the presence or thought of dogs).

Question 3 — Psychiatry/Neuroscience
A patient is evaluated for anxiety symptoms. The physician notes that the patient's fears are limited exclusively to heights (acrophobia). The patient reports that these fears have persisted for over six months, causing significant functional impairment by preventing them from visiting certain locations. Which of the following statements regarding this condition is true?
- A) Treatment should primarily involve benzodiazepines due to the severity of symptoms.
- B) Since the fear is limited to one domain, it suggests a Generalized Anxiety Disorder diagnosis.
- C) The primary treatment modality involves Cognitive Behavioral Therapy (CBT) and systematic desensitization.
- D) Because the phobia has lasted over six months, the patient should be diagnosed with Panic Disorder.
Answer: C. Specific Phobias are typically treated most effectively with CBT and exposure therapy/systematic desensitization. GAD is ruled out because the fear is limited to one domain (heights). Benzodiazepines are generally reserved for acute or infrequent exposures, not as primary long-term treatment. Panic Disorder requires a lack of identifiable trigger; here, the phobia itself acts as the trigger.

Quick fire review
What is the primary differentiating factor between Specific Phobia and GAD?
Specific phobias center around a single, specific object or situation (e.g., dogs), whereas GAD involves worry across multiple life domains.
If a patient's anxiety symptoms can be traced to an identifiable trigger (like seeing a dog), what diagnosis is unlikely?
Panic Disorder/Panic Attack (These require the absence of an identifiable trigger).
What are two classic signs found in alcohol intoxication that should prompt suspicion?
Ataxia and hypoglycemia.
In opioid intoxication, what specific pupillary finding is expected due to decreased norepinephrine release?
Pinpoint pupils bilaterally.
If a patient has symptoms of anxiety for less than one month following a traumatic event, what diagnosis is considered?
Acute Stress Disorder (ASD). (If > 1 month, it's PTSD).
